Meet Ankita Andhere, a tribal researcher.
Bought up in Raipur, she did her graduation and post-graduation in sociology. She started research for the sake to built up her CV, and when she started doing it, she found that there are so many things that she didn’t know about her tribal culture and people.Tribal Researcher Ankita

By researching, she says that she gains knowledge of the culture and roots and make more sense of where she belongs. She also gets the idea of how the development, what we see today, was initiated. She believes that the knowledge she gained through researching is her most important achievement.

Ankita always thinks about what more things she can research. Currently, she has done about 7 to 8 researches and looking forward to doing apply for a government job.

She enjoys meeting new people and considers it as the best thing about the profession she chose for herself. She says that all her seniors who supported her and the potential knowledge that is waiting for her, are her motivation.
